Option Explicit
Function doUnitTest() As String
On Error GoTo ErrorHandler ' Set up error handler
Dim Xml As String
Dim XmlLen As Long
' Not namespace-well-formed XML, parse is expected to fail
Xml = "<a:xml/>"
XmlLen = Len(Xml)
Dim XmlByte(1 To XmlLen) As Byte
Dim Index As Integer
For Index = 1 To XmlLen
XmlByte(Index) = Asc(Mid(Xml, Index, 1))
Next
Dim source As Object
source = CreateUnoStruct("com.sun.star.xml.sax.InputSource")
source.aInputStream = com.sun.star.io.SequenceInputStream.createStreamFromSequence(XmlByte)
Dim parser As Object
parser = CreateUnoService("com.sun.star.xml.sax.FastParser")
' Parse crashed before the fix
parser.ParseStream(source)
' Shouldn't end up here
doUnitTest = "FAIL"
Exit Function
ErrorHandler:
doUnitTest = "OK"
End Function
